As a Manufacturing Engineer, you will provide technical and process/production support for the manufacture of gas turbine components used in aerospace and industrial applications. You'll develop and optimize CNC machining and EDM die sink processes, create new fixtures and tools, and troubleshoot existing processes. Additionally, you'll support project teams, apply Lean methodologies, and collaborate with the Chromalloy Engineering team on new parts, repair processes, and technology implementation.

Key Responsibilities:



  • Develop fixturing, tooling, and CNC programs for Milling, Grinding, and EDM of turbine components.
  • Collaborate with Operations and Quality teams to ensure flawless production and perfect part quality.
  • Apply CI and Lean tools and methodologies to continuously improve our processes. Identify, develop, and implement process improvements.
  • Assist project teams working on new designs, repairs, and process enhancements.
  • Assist in making technical decisions on product/process design.
  • Troubleshoot process/production problems and implement solutions.
  • Support Material Review Board activities in determining Root Cause and developing rework strategies for repair components.
  • Develop and update work instructions for production process definition.
  • Utilize project management skills to drive successful outcomes within technical, budgetary, and schedule requirements.
  • Engage with the Chromalloy Engineering team to develop new parts, repairs, and cutting-edge technologies.
  • Implement innovative methods that positively impact business metrics.



Education & Experience:



  • A Bachelor's degree in Mechanical, Manufacturing, or Aerospace Engineering
  • 3+ years of experience as an Engineer in the Aerospace or Industrial gas turbine engine mechanical design discipline
  • Experience in a manufacturing environment
  • 3D CAD Modeling and CAM Programming (Siemens NX Preferred)
  • Experience with Multi-Axis Grinding, Milling, EDM Drilling, and/or EDM Die Sink Machining
  • Previous experience supporting the development of technical solutions for product development/production support and the ability to support improvement of product maturity
  • Experience developing/maintaining processes related to repairing aerospace or Industrial gas turbine engine components (machining, brazing, plating, coating and welding)
  • Familiarity with Continuous Improvement, Lean tools & methodologies, and strong project management skills.
